Mohbad’s Father Supports Calls For Late Singer’s Wife To Do DNA Test On Their Son [Video]

Joseph Aloba, the father of the late Nigerian singer Mohbad, has addressed the ongoing debate about a DNA test for his grandson, Liam.

During an interview with BBC Pidgin, Joseph Aloba also ahared insights into Mohbad’s life, including his relationship with a stepmother and the singer’s journey into music.

Mohbad’s father described his late son as more than family, emphasizing their close relationship as friends.

He revealed that Mohbad, from a young age, aspired to follow in his musical footsteps, often participating as a backup singer or dancer at events.

Speaking further during the interview, Aloba revealed that Mohbad was his reason for having more than one wife after the singer’s mother left him.

The late singer’s father explained that Mohbad’s stepmother initially embraced their family dynamic but eventually felt excluded.

According to him, she asked him to choose between her and his son, and Aloba chose Mohbad, leading to the stepmother’s departure.

Addressing the ongoing discussions about a DNA test for Mohbad’s son, Aloba emphasized that the matter had become a widespread concern.

He urged that the right steps be taken at the appropriate time, stating, “This thing has become a majority thing, not only Nigeria. So they should do the proper thing at the proper time.”
